About The Position

The Regional Security Coordinator provides leadership and support to multiple URI facilities, ensuring the highest and most professional execution of quality, trauma-informed security service across the portfolio. The Regional Security Coordinator reports to the Vice President, Safety & Security.

Responsibilities

  • Provide supervision, leadership development, talent management and resource allocation across a geographic area including several URI facilities.
  • Perform in one of four security sub-specialization areas: talent acquisition and retention, policy implementation and practice, education and training, or threat management and proactive intelligence. Each Regional Security Coordinator will be responsible for one of these areas.
  • Engage security supervisors and security monitors to assist with eliciting professional performance in accordance with URI policies.
  • Review supervision reports, time and attendance, and corrective actions produced by supervisors within the respective region.
  • Act as the primary security supervisor, managing security staff for a single URI location.
  • Author and review professional products including schedules, incident reports, security recommendations and other documents and presentations.
